java 拷贝替换文件夹_比较两个不同文件夹中的两个文件,并将其替换为较新的文件夹...
如果要根据上次修改日期覆盖,则 File 对象具有所需的属性: DateLastModified . (您可以检查 File 对象的所有属性here . )
您已经可以访问源文件对象(代码的 Photo 变量),因此您只需要获取目标的文件对象 .
这样的事情应该有效:
Dim Photo
Dim targetFile, bmpTargetFilename, jpgTargetFilename
SourceFolder = "C:\Photo1"
DistinationFolder = "C:\Photo2"
Set ObjPhoto = CreateObject("Scripting.FileSystemObject")
For Each Photo In ObjPhoto.GetFolder(SourceFolder).Files
bmpTargetFilename = ObjPhoto.BuildPath(DistinationFolder, Replace(Photo.Name, ".jpg", ".bmp"))
jpgTargetFilename = ObjPhoto.BuildPath(DistinationFolder, Photo.Name)
If ObjPhoto.FileExists(bmpTargetFilename) Then
' Get the target file object
Set targetFile = ObjPhoto.GetFile(jpgTargetFilename)
' Now compare the last modified dates of both files
If Photo.DateLastModified > targetFile.DateLastModified Then
Photo.Copy jpgTargetFilename, True
End If
Else
Photo.Copy jpgTargetFilename, True
End If
Next
几个笔记:
看来你正在检查是否存在.BMP文件而复制.JPG文件,所以我通过使用两个变量使它明确 .
我还假设你要比较JPG文件,因为那些是被复制的文件 .
java 拷贝替换文件夹_比较两个不同文件夹中的两个文件,并将其替换为较新的文件夹...相关推荐
- 深度学习工作开展_深入开展深度工作:新经济中的两项核心能力
深度学习工作开展 by Bar Franek 由Bar Franek 深入开展深度工作:新经济中的两项核心能力 (Going Deeper on Deep Work: Two Core Abiliti ...
- js数字最多保留两位小数_8085微处理器中最多两个8位数字
js数字最多保留两位小数 Problem statement: 问题陈述: To find maximum of two 8bit numberusing 8085 microprocessor. 使 ...
- python两两组合_python – 一个列表中的两个组合列表
我是一个Python初学者.我想从一个列表中获取两个组合列表. 例如,我有一个列表: c = [1, 2, 3, 4] 我想使用每四个项目来获得每个可能的组合来填充两个列表.将会有((2 ^ 4)/ ...
- java 拷贝图片拒绝访问_急!!!!文件夹里的图片打不开,也复制不了 现实拒绝访问,被写保护,怎么打开啊,很重大...
**************************************************************************************************** ...
- 勒索文件恢复_我将如何从勒索软件中恢复
勒索文件恢复 There are very few things that genuinely worry me in cybersecurity. Recovering from ransomwar ...
- png文件合并_程序员学习之在Python中使用PDF:阅读、旋转、合并和拆分
私信我或关注微信号:猿来如此呀,回复:学习,获取免费学习资源包. PDF 文档格式 今天,可移植文档格式(PDF)属于最常用的数据格式. 1990年,Adobe定义了PDF文档格式. PDF格式背后的 ...
- lin通信ldf文件解析_详细步骤讲解如何在CANoe中创建一个LIN通讯工程(多图+详解)...
本文首发自微信公众号"汽车技术馆"! CANoe可以实现基于CAN通讯的通讯测试和仿真,同时也可以支持基于LIN通讯的通讯测试和仿真,如何在CANoe中建立一个基于LIN通讯的工程 ...
- caffe模型文件解析_「机器学习」截取caffe模型中的某层
通常情况下,训练好的caffe模型包含两个文件: prototxt:网络结构描述文件,存储了整个网络的图结构: caffemodel:权重文件,存储了模型权重的相关参数和具体信息 对于某些大型的网络, ...
- java子字符串查找位置_初学者求教,如何在字符串中查找多个子字符串的位置...
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 鲁镇的网吧的格局,是和别处不同的:都是门口一个曲尺形的大柜台,柜里面预备着热水,可以随时泡奶茶.上学的人,中午傍晚放了学,每每花三元钱,上两个小时,--这 ...
- java 字符串 查找 多个_初学者求教,如何在字符串中查找多个子字符串的位置...
该楼层疑似违规已被系统折叠 隐藏此楼查看此楼 鲁镇的网吧的格局,是和别处不同的:都是门口一个曲尺形的大柜台,柜里面预备着热水,可以随时泡奶茶.上学的人,中午傍晚放了学,每每花三元钱,上两个小时,--这 ...
最新文章
- 《敏捷制造——敏捷集成基础结构设计》——1.2相关问题的国内外研究现状
- 图像水平梯度和竖直梯度代码_20行代码发一篇NeurIPS:梯度共享已经不安全了
- Java_重载与重写
- ik查看分词器:request body or source parameter is required/ missing authentication credentials for REST
- Android之ScrollView设置了高度(android:layout_height=“match_parent“)但里面的组件不能充满问题
- html模板(base标签,meta标签,禁用浏览器缓存)+JSP自定义标签荔枝
- 为什么商家数字化离不开交易平台
- java.util.base64报错解决
- 微信公众号开发--.Net Core实现微信消息加解密
- java里有哪些对象_Java中创建对象的方式有哪些
- 【poj3263】Tallest Cow(差分数组)
- Unity3D基础4:空物体与预制体
- 拓端tecdat|R语言混合时间模型预测对时间序列进行点估计
- python基于django的学生在线考试自动阅卷系统(含错题本功能)
- 单代号网络图计算例题_海量优质网络图模板,轻巧实用的国产作图神器
- 关于CSDN书写的博客内容中图片不显示的问题
- Uniapp 添加Iconfont
- LoRa 学习Day4 LoRa无线通信设计(二)空空距离测试
- 因为洋红色被告垄断,德国电信心塞
- 住房公积金联名卡密码修改步骤
热门文章
- python 绘图的背景颜色不要_matplotlib自定义添加 “哆啦A梦”背景图,这个操作真牛逼!...
- java中for的常规用法_Java for循环的几种用法详解
- 电脑fps低怎么办_电脑想要英雄联盟玩的流畅,主要看哪几个方面?
- Python中的字典dict
- 进入opencv内部函数调试
- Python利用turtle绘制五角星
- unet实现区域分割
- 利用caffe的python接口实现DeepImageSynthesis实例
- PHP之MVC项目实战(三)
- 利用TabWidget实现底部菜单